No rush to copy Mercedes DRS

Mercedes' F1 rivals say they will not be rushed into adding "double DRS" to their cars, despite Nico Rosberg's dominant victory in China showing how beneficial the system can be.
 

Franchitti not panicked by slow start

Reigning IZOD IndyCar Series champion Dario Franchitti insists that he is not panicking about the difficult start to his 2012 campaign, despite another disappointing weekend at Long Beach.

Penalty possible for Rahal over Andretti crash?

The Indianapolis Star reports that IndyCar Series race director Beaux Barfield is still considering a penalty for Graham Rahal over his collision with Marco Andrettti in Sunday's Toyota GP of Long Beach.

Loeb to join Le Mans test day

Sebastien Loeb will try his new team's ORECA-Nissan LMP2 car in the Le Mans test day on June 3.

Mowlem lands Dyson ALMS drive

British sports car regular Johnny Mowlem will return to the prototype ranks with Dyson Racing for the balance of the American Le Mans Series.

Mercedes still unsure of true form

Ross Brawn thinks it is too early to say whether Mercedes can deliver more victories this season, despite the nature of Nico Rosberg's dominant performance in the Chinese Grand Prix.

Senna: I'm maturing as a Formula 1 driver with Williams

Bruno Senna is convinced that he is growing up as a racer this year, following his promising start to the campaign for Williams.

Raikkonen: Bahrain podium possible

Kimi Raikkonen is confident his Lotus team will be quick enough to fight for a podium at the Bahrain Grand Prix after his near-miss in China, and the squad reckons its upgrades should also work better at Sakhir than at Shanghai.

Silverstone closing on F1 testing return

Formula 1 teams are edging closer an agreement that will allow testing to return to Silverstone this year.

Hayden gets extra test days

Nicky Hayden will get an additional MotoGP test later this week to make up for time he lost to injury during the winter.

Sordo set to get Ford stand-in role

Dani Sordo is expected to be confirmed as Jari-Matti Latvala's substitute in the works Ford World Rally driver lineup for Rally Argentina later on Tuesday morning.
